Ingredients to Look For

A truly natural eye pencil will often feature ingredients like plant-based waxes, rich botanical oils, and mineral pigments. For instance, you might find ingredients such as jojoba oil, which is known for its moisturizing qualities, or perhaps shea butter, which offers a creamy texture. These are components that come directly from the earth, so to speak, and are generally well-received by the skin.

You should also look for things like natural clays for color, or even various plant extracts that can provide beneficial properties. Some formulations, as a matter of fact, even include ingredients that help condition the delicate skin around your eyes. It’s about nourishing your skin while also adding definition, which is a pretty good combination.

What to Steer Clear Of

To ensure your eye pencil is truly natural and kind to your eyes, you'll want to avoid certain common ingredients often found in traditional makeup. These might include parabens, phthalates, synthetic fragrances, and harsh preservatives. These substances, you know, have been linked to various skin sensitivities or other concerns for some people.

Also, keeping an eye out for petroleum-derived ingredients, like mineral oil or paraffin, is a good idea if you are seeking a pure natural product. Tips for Using Your Natural Eye Pencil

Prepping Your Lids

Before applying your natural eye pencil, it's a good idea to ensure your eyelids are clean and dry. You can gently blot them with a tissue or use a small amount of eye primer, if you like. This helps create a smooth canvas for the pencil, allowing it to glide on more evenly and stay put for longer.

A clean base also helps prevent any smudging or transfer later in the day, which is, you know, something everyone wants to avoid. Just a little bit of preparation can make a big difference in the final look and wear of your eyeliner. It’s a simple step that really pays off.

Application Techniques

For a precise line, hold the natural eye pencil close to the lash line and apply in short, controlled strokes. You can start from the inner corner and work your way outwards, or apply from the middle to the outer corner, then fill in the rest. For a softer look, you can dot the pencil along the lash line and then gently connect the dots.

If your pencil is a bit firm, you might find it helpful to warm the tip slightly between your fingers or on the back of your hand before applying, as some suggest. This can make the product more pliable and easier to work with, giving you a smoother line. Practice, it seems, really does make perfect with these things.

Smudging and Blending

One of the great things about a soft, natural eye pencil is how easily it can be smudged for a smoky or diffused effect. After applying your line, use a small, dense brush or even a cotton swab to gently smudge the line upwards and outwards. This softens the look and creates a lovely, blended finish.

You want to work quickly after application, as some formulas set pretty fast. Experiment with how much you smudge to find the look that you like best, whether it's just a subtle blur or a full-on smoky eye. It’s a versatile tool, you know, for creating different moods with your makeup.

Caring for Your Pencil

To keep your natural eye pencil in top condition, always replace the cap tightly after each use to prevent it from drying out. Store it in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ight, which can affect the natural ingredients. Regular sharpening with a good quality sharpener will also keep the tip precise and hygienic.

Cleaning your sharpener regularly is also a good practice, preventing buildup and ensuring a clean cut every time. Proper care, it seems, helps extend the life of your pencil and keeps it performing at its best. It’s a small effort that helps maintain your favorite beauty tool.

What ingredients should I avoid in eye pencils?

When looking for a truly natural eye pencil, you should try to avoid ingredients such as parabens, phthalates, synthetic dyes, and artificial fragrances. Also, steer clear of petroleum-based ingredients like mineral oil or paraffin, and certain preservatives like formaldehyde-releasers. These are commonly found in traditional makeup and can be problematic for some.

Checking the ingredient list for terms like "fragrance" without further detail is also a good idea, as this can often hide a mix of chemicals. The simpler the ingredient list, often the better, especially when it comes to products used around your delicate eye area. It's about making informed choices, you know.
